Output 46a7d7a3156932610c4041b559927e5cf5cfd6d53752342f1d5356e8b96b2ad4:0

value
20787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86aba9969b8dc7b42b224c98e64afdf507a9b991 OP_EQUAL
address
3Dy67ZkTCYynabmy7TQAkNEvQryUbbxMJa
transaction
46a7d7a3156932610c4041b559927e5cf5cfd6d53752342f1d5356e8b96b2ad4
confirmations
209806
spent
true